I. Job Summary

Under immediate direction, the Dispatcher provides timely response of customer inquiries up to and including pick-ups, schedules, product orders, etc., and all other aspects of a customer's needs. Dispatches vehicles on a pre-set route for each driver daily in the interest of efficient customer service.

II. Essential Duties and Responsibilities
  • Assist Customer Service with customer requests (SFDC cases), route changes, rescheduling for pickups/missed stops
  • Provides highest level of customer service to all customers in line with Customer 1st objectives
  • Monitor, process, and escalat SFDC cases to supervisor
  • Assist walk-in customers
  • Assists drivers with problems/issues as issues arise (during the day or at the end of the route)
  • Reviews driver’s paperwork and files paperwork
  • Review and updates routes, new customers based on daily communication, reroutes existing customers as required
  • Ensures that routes are balanced daily
  • Assists Trans Supervisor/Manager as needed/directed
  • Update SAP data / notes
  • Communicate performance standards and objectives
  • Keeps staff informed of current problems, changes, and new developments in the department and company by conducting professional, organized, and participative meetings
  • Always maintains a safe and compliant workplace
  • In the absence of a manager/supervisor, monitor and ensure that employees are performing their functions safely and productively. Make recommendations for changes or improvement, when necessary, in order to prevent accident or injuries
  • Perform other duties and responsibilities, as assigned
